INSERTINTOgeodata(id,area)VALUES(1,ST_GeomFromText('POLYGON((0 0, 0 5, 5 5, 5 0, 0 0))')); 1. 2. 这段代码向表中插入了一个 ID 为 1 的多边形,该多边形的顶点坐标为(0,0), (0,5), (5,5), (5,0)。 步骤3:使用 ST_Contains 查询数据 现在,我们可以使用ST_Contains函数来检查...
st_contains函数是PostGIS扩展中的一个函数,用于判断一个几何对象是否完全包含另一个几何对象。具体来说,st_contains函数的语法如下: ``` ST_Contains(geometry g1, geometry g2); ``` 其中,g1和g2都是几何对象,可以是点、线、面等。 如果g1完全包含g2,则返回true;否则返回false。如果两个几何对象相交或...
使用ST_包含函数来确定一个几何图形是否完全包含在另一个几何图形中。 语法 ST_Contains(geometry1,geometry2) 参数 geometry1 类型为 ST_Geometry 的值或其子类型之一,表示要测试以完全包含geometry2的几何图形。 geometry2 类型为 ST_Geometry 的值或其子类型之一,表示要在geometry1中测试为完整的几何图形。
ST_Contains函数的使用 ST_Contains函数用于判断一个几何对象是否包含另一个几何对象。其语法如下: ST_Contains(g1,g2) 1. 其中,g1和g2分别为两个几何对象。如果g1包含g2,则返回1;否则返回0。 示例 假设我们有一个包含城市边界信息的空间数据表cities,其中包含一个字段geometry表示城市的几何形状。我们可以使用...
ST_CONTAINS ST_CONTAINS函数用于确定一个几何对象(A)是否完全包含另一个几何对象(B)。如果A完全包含B,那么返回true,否则返回false。需要注意的是,ST_CONTAINS的关系是逆时针方向(Counter Clockwise,CCW)敏感的。这意味着,当满足以下条件时,ST_CONTAINS(A, B)返回true: ...
使用进阶 Geometry SQL参考 Raster SQL参考 基本概念 并行操作 构造函数 导入导出 金字塔操作 坐标系统转换 像素值操作 Overview操作 DEM操作 属性的查询与更新 代数与分析操作 栅格图像处理 操作符 空间关系判断 ST_Intersects ST_Contains ST_ContainsProperly ST_Covers ST_CoveredBy ST_Disjoint ST_overlaps ST_Touch...
Contains与ST_Contains是在Mysql中用于空间数据查询的函数,它们的区别如下: 1. Contains函数:Contains函数用于判断一个几何对象是否完全包含另一个几何对象。它接...
ST_Contains函数 ST_Contains(x, y) 判断第一个空间几何体是否包含第二个空间几何体(边界可存在交集)。如果包含,则返回true。 √ × ST_Crosses函数 ST_Crosses(x, y) 判断两个空间几何体是否存在相同的内部点。如果存在,则返回true。 √ × ST_Disjoint函数 ST_Disjoint(x, y) 判断两个空间几何体是...
PostGIS提供了对于元数据的支持,如GEOMETRY_COLUMNS和SPATIAL_REF_SYS,同时,PostGIS也提供了相应的支持函数,如AddGeometryColumn和DropGeometryColumn。 PostGIS提供了一系列的二元谓词(如Contains、Within、Overlaps和Touches)用于检测空间对象之间的空间关系,同时返回布尔值来表征对象之间符合这个关系。 PostGIS提供了空间操作...
对于boxndf作为第一个参数,trajectory作为第二个参数的Contains函数,将判断各个维度轨迹(或子轨迹)在指定的维度上是否在给定的外包框范围内。如果外包框、轨迹或子轨迹不包含某个给定的维度,则此维度将取任意值,即对此坐标轴自动满足contains条件。 说明 部分geometry类型(如POLYHEDRALSURFACE)目前不支持ST_Contains操作。